Series 6 licensing courses help qualify an individual to sell investment company securities, mutual funds, variable annuities, and variable life insurance products.
Series 6 Licensing Exam Requirements
The Series 6 exam is 100 multiple choice questions. Test takers will have 135 minutes to complete the exam

As part of the Series 6 Exam Requirements, an individual must have a sponsoring company/firm in order to sit for the exam. You may self-study and take as many Series 6 courses as you wish without a sponsor, but a Series 6 sponsor must be obtained before sitting for the actual exam. In addition to the Series 6 exam fee, you will be required to provide fingerprints and authorize a background check

Get fingerprinted through your local government office or Prometric Testing Center
Fill out Form U-4, downloadable HERE, and return the form along with your fingerprints to your broker/dealer
Have your firm file the form with FINRA. NOTE: Your firm must be the one to file the U-4 form. This proves to FINRA that you have a company sponsor
Once FINRA processes the file, they will return an enrollment confirmation back to you showing you a "testing window". This window is the amount of time you have to sit for the exam to obtain your Series 6 license (usually a 4 month window)
Once you have met all of the Series 6 Exam Requirements you are ready to schedule your Exam! Simply visit a Prometric Testing Center to find an exam facility near you. Exams are given year-round.
